Accident & incident history

  1. ERA18TA142May 6, 2018Smith Beach, VAMinor

    The noninstrument-rated pilot's inadequate preflight and in-flight weather planning, which resulted in an off-airport precautionary landing to avoid weather and a subsequent collision with power lines.
